Project Farmoid version 0.75c is out!

 

Trellis kits now function as a separate farming plot. Once you have a trellis kit and either a shovel or a trowel, you will be able to place them just like you would a farming plot.

 

Once placed, trellis kits can be planted with their own list of seeds. If you remove the plot, you will get the trellis kit back, regardless of whether there are vines growing on it or not. After you have harvested your vines, the plot will revert back to an unplanted trellis plot ready to be reseeded!

 

You must be farming level 2 and have read the magazine Better Shelters and Farms in order to make your own trellis kits. However, if you find a trellis kit in some loot, you can use that right away, regardless of your farming level. This also means you can steal trellises that someone else has already planted. Keep an eye on your gardens!

 

This new system fixes the bug that consumed more than 1 trellis kit when planting vines.

 

Adjusted vegetable yields to balance them out more.

 

Loot distribution has also been adjusted to balance out reusable trellis kits and the increase in farmable crops. Let me know if it seems appropriate for your loot settings.

Just updated to v0.7 today. Here are the change notes:

 

Fixed: Several grammar errors in the translation files.

Added: Polish translation (sort of, ANSI is messing with the Unicode characters)

Added: Trellis Kits and Trellis Kit Magazine

Changed: Beans, Bell Peppers, Eggplants, Grapes, and Peas now require a trellis kit to be planted. Trellis Kits can be made by learning the recipe from the Trellis Kit magazine, being the proper level in Farming, and acquiring the required materials. Trellis Kits can also be found as general loot in places like garages and storage units.

 

Bugs: I'm aware that the vegetables are not translating in the seeds context menu and some tooltip windows. I'm trying to find out where the problem is, but until then, you all will have to forgive me for leaving it as it is.

 

 

This release is an experiment to see how you guys like the way trellises work. The alternative will come out (hopefully) next week, where you will instead build the trellis much like the Dig command, and then plant seeds in to it. After you've tried both, let me know which one you guys like more. Until next time, Peace!
